Output d3f83afd6e16f281155e2c8d217b1eaec713dcabe82ed4ff0cf0953b9832c67b:0

value
178720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d957313322528e729d0c95041ffbabbae54ab1b6 OP_EQUAL
address
3MWD1PbA1MENGhP3DuBoatTSnyzu7TPMZa
transaction
d3f83afd6e16f281155e2c8d217b1eaec713dcabe82ed4ff0cf0953b9832c67b
confirmations
163554
spent
true